LinkedIn’s New Learning Platform to Recommend Lynda Courses for Professionals

Edsurge

LinkedIn loves to learn. Today the social media site for professionals. announced an online learning portal with thousands of courses aimed at helping individuals pivot or pick up new skills for their careers. If that offering sounds like what one might find on Lynda.com, which LinkedIn acquired 18 months ago.
